Abstract
In this paper, we propose an algorithm that applies Rolle's theorem to automatically detect and label peak III and V of the normal, suprathreshold auditory brainstem response (ABR). ABR waveform were recorded from 55 normal-hearing ears at screening levels varying from 30 to 60 dBnHL. For each ABR waveform, the peak-finding algorithm proceeded in fourth steps: (1) Select maximum and minimum values of the target ABR waveform, (2) divide this range into n equal parts, (3) effective candidate peaks in the ABR waveform are identified using Rolle's theorem (4) peak III and V are identified from these candidate peaks based on their latency and morphology. As a result, proposed auto dectection method showed high correlation and accuracy with manual detection method performed by clinician. By using proposed algorithm, clinician can detect and label peak III and V faster and more efficient than manual detection method.
